教材:《离散数学》第2版 屈婉玲 耿素云 张立昂 高等教育出版社
源文档高清截图在最后
19.5 欧拉定理和费马小定理
1、欧拉定理 设a与n互质,则aφ(n)≡1 (% n)。
证明 设 {0,1,……,n-1} 中共有与n互质的数φ(n)个,分别记为r1,r2,……,rφ(n)。因为a与n互质,ri与n也互质(1≤i≤φ(n)),所以ari也与n互质。因为对1≤i≤φ(n),ari % n∈{0,1,……,n-1},ri % n∈{0,1,……,n-1},所以ari≡rt(i) (% n)。因为如果该式不成立,ari % n的结果r又和rt(i) % n一样只能在{0,1,……,n-1}取,那么r≠r1,r2,……,rφ(n),于是r和n不互质,r和n有大于1的公因数,即ari = qn + r(q = ari / n)有大于1的公因数,不能满足ari与n互质,所以该式只能成立。
然后需要证明t(i)(1≤i≤φ(n))是一个单射,即i≠j时t(i)≠t(j)。由模n逆元存在的充要条件,a的模n逆元一定存在,且显然与n也互质。i≠j时,设t(i)≠t(j),则ari≡arj (% n)。由同余的性质“设c与m互质,则a≡b (% m)当且仅当ca≡cb (% m)”,代入c = a-1,得ri≡rj (% n)&#x